The standard IQ test is designed so that the mean is 100 and the standard deviation is 15 for the population of all adults. We w
professor190 [17]

Answer:

55 people is the minimum sample size

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for minimum sample size is  for µ is:  n = [(z*σ)/E]²

We are given z = 1.95996, σ = 15 and E = 4

E is 4 because they said they want the interval no wider than 8, so that means 4 lower and 4 higher than the mean, so E is 4

Calculate:  n = [(1.95996*15)/4]² = 54.02, we always round up when talking about people.  Since 54.02 is the score, we need more than 54 people, since we can't have parts of a person, we need to round up to 55
